Company Overview
Illinois Tool Works Inc. (ITW) is a Fortune 200 global manufacturing leader, founded in 1912, delivering specialized products and innovative solutions across diverse industries. With over $15.9 billion in revenue (2024), ITW operates with a decentralized business model focused on continuous improvement, operational excellence, and strong talent development across its global footprint.
Division Overview- ITW Specialty Films manufactures and markets coated and metallized films used in Financial Cards, Secure ID, Medical Bags, Laminations, and Holographics. Operating from eight locations across North America and Europe, the division leverages deep technical expertise to meet specialized customer needs.

Since our founding more than 100 years ago, ITW has become one of the world’s leading diversified manufacturers of specialized industrial equipment, consumables, and related service businesses.
ITW businesses serve local customers and markets around the globe, with a significant presence in developed as well as emerging markets. The company has operations in 57 countries that employ more than 50,000 women and men who adhere to the highest ethical standards. These talented individuals, many of whom have specialized engineering or scientific expertise, contribute to our global leadership in innovation. We are proud of our broad portfolio of more than 17,000 granted and pending patents.
